Even after a full charge, if your MacBook lasts only a couple of hours with light usage, the battery is no longer holding sufficient charge.Apple\u2019s lithium-ion batteries are designed to retain up to 80% of their original capacity after 1,000 charge cycles. Once they fall below that, you\u2019ll experience faster discharge rates, even when performing basic tasks like browsing or watching videos.You can check your battery health by going to System Settings &gt; Battery &gt; Battery Health. If it shows \u201cService Recommended,\u201d it\u2019s time to consider a new battery for the MacBook Pro.Unexpected Shutdowns or Power FluctuationsDoes your MacBook suddenly turn off even when it shows 30\u201340% battery remaining? This is a classic sign of a failing battery. As batteries age, their cells become unstable and unable to provide consistent voltage, leading to random shutdowns or reboots. In some cases, your MacBook might even restart repeatedly or refuse to power on unless plugged in. Ignoring these symptoms can also stress other internal components, especially the power management IC (PMIC) on the logic board.To avoid further complications, it\u2019s best to get your MacBook Pro battery replaced before it affects other parts of your system.Battery Swelling or Bulging TrackpadA more serious sign that your battery needs urgent attention is swelling. Over time, chemical reactions within worn-out batteries can produce gas, causing the cells to expand. This can result in a bulging bottom panel, a stiff or unclickable trackpad, or even slight lifting of the keyboard area.Battery swelling isn\u2019t just a performance issue; it\u2019s a safety hazard. Continuing to use your MacBook in this condition can risk damaging the trackpad, logic board, or display. If you notice any physical deformation, stop using your device immediately and seek professional help to install a new battery for your device.MacBook Runs Only When Plugged InIf your MacBook powers on only when connected to the charger and turns off the moment it\u2019s unplugged, your battery has reached the end of its lifespan. At this stage, the cells are no longer capable of storing any charge.This issue is often accompanied by a red \u201cX\u201d over the battery icon or a warning message like \u201cReplace Now\u201d or \u201cService Battery.\u201d While you might still use it as a desktop setup temporarily, it defeats the purpose of having a portable device.Replacing it with a new battery for the MacBook Pro restores both mobility and reliability.Overheating and Poor PerformanceAn ageing battery can affect your MacBook\u2019s thermal performance. When your battery deteriorates, it generates more heat, causing your fans to run constantly or the laptop body to feel hot. macOS may also throttle your CPU performance to prevent overheating, resulting in noticeable slowdowns, lag, or reduced multitasking capability.If your MacBook feels unusually hot or sluggish, it\u2019s wise to get the battery inspected. Whether you\u2019re facing rapid discharge, swelling, or system shutdowns, our team can diagnose and install a new battery for your MacBook Pro quickly and safely.How often should you replace your MacBook Pro Battery?The MacBook Pro battery is designed to last for years, but like all lithium-ion batteries, it gradually loses capacity over time. On average, Apple batteries are rated for around 1,000 full charge cycles, which typically translates to 3\u20135 years of regular use. However, the actual lifespan depends on usage patterns, charging habits, and environmental conditions.If you notice rapid battery drain, unexpected shutdowns, or reduced performance, it\u2019s likely time to consider a new battery for the MacBook Pro. You can check your battery\u2019s health by going to System Settings \u2192 Battery \u2192 Battery Health. If the status says \u201cService Recommended,\u201d replacement is due.Replacing your battery at the right time ensures consistent performance, prevents overheating, and protects critical components like the logic board.
